在计算机网络中,路由是数据包从源地址传输到目的地址的关键过程。掌握路由命令可以帮助网络管理员更高效地管理网络路径,优化网络性能。本文将详细介绍路由命令的基本概念、常用命令以及实际应用场景。
路由基本概念
路由器
路由器是连接不同网络的设备,负责根据网络层地址(如IP地址)将数据包转发到目标网络。路由器具有路由表,记录着网络路径信息。
路由表
路由表是路由器内部的数据结构,存储了网络路径信息。路由表包含以下内容:
- 目的网络地址
- 目的网络的子网掩码
- 下一跳路由器接口
- 路由优先级
路由协议
路由协议是路由器之间交换路由信息的一种机制。常见的路由协议有:
- 静态路由
- 动态路由(如RIP、OSPF、BGP等)
常用路由命令
显示路由表
display ip routing-table:显示当前路由表信息。display ip bgp routing-table:显示BGP路由表信息。
添加静态路由
ip route 目的网络地址 子网掩码 下一跳路由器接口:添加静态路由。- 例如:
ip route 192.168.1.0 255.255.255.0 192.168.2.2:将192.168.1.0/24网络的数据包转发到192.168.2.2接口。
- 例如:
删除路由
no ip route 目的网络地址 子网掩码 下一跳路由器接口:删除静态路由。- 例如:
no ip route 192.168.1.0 255.255.255.0 192.168.2.2。
- 例如:
检查路由器接口状态
display ip interface brief:显示接口状态和IP地址信息。
查看路由器配置
display current-configuration:显示当前路由器配置。
路由协议配置
配置RIP协议:
router rip:进入RIP配置模式。network 网络地址:添加要参与RIP的路由网络。
配置OSPF协议:
router ospf:进入OSPF配置模式。network 网络地址 area 区域号:添加要参与OSPF的路由网络和区域。
实际应用场景
- 网络规划:根据网络需求,配置合适的路由协议和路由策略,确保数据包高效传输。
- 故障排除:通过路由命令检查网络连接状态,定位故障点。
- 网络安全:配置访问控制列表(ACL)限制非法访问,提高网络安全。
总结
掌握路由命令对于网络管理员来说至关重要。通过本文的学习,相信您已经对路由命令有了初步的了解。在实际工作中,不断积累经验,熟练运用路由命令,将有助于您更好地管理网络路径,提高网络性能。